A new survey from the Reuters Institute for the Study of Journalism at Oxford shows Americans rank dead last among 46 countries in the level of trust they have for the media.

“The United States ranks last in media trust — at 29% — among 92,000 news consumers surveyed in 46 countries,” Poynter reports.

That percentage falls significantly below the average of the other countries, which sits at 44% according to the survey, and well below Finland which ranks at the top with 65% of its citizens who trust the media.

The United States also ranks pretty low with just 13% indicating they trust social media for their news.

The survey notes that media outlets – both print and television – have been devastated by the disappearance of the “Trump bump.”

“Online traffic to the New York Times and Washington Post in February 2021 fell sharply,” the study finds, while “by mid-March, CNN and MSNBC lost 45% and 26% of their prime-time audiences respectively.”

Diving a little deeper into the numbers demonstrates a few key factors in why Americans distrust their media.

First, the obvious liberal media bias is reflected in the numbers.

“In the US, 75% of those on the right think they are covered unfairly, versus 16% that think they are covered fairly,” the report reads.

By contrast, “more people on the left think that their political views are covered fairly rather than unfairly (51% versus 34%).”

The media trust survey isn’t the first to indicate that the field of journalism in the United States is dying a painful death.

A Gallup poll this past December asked Americans to rank the honesty and ethics of different professions, and they promptly placed journalists at the bottom with car salesmen.

Media bias was also noticeably present in the Gallup poll as well. It showed a mere 5 percent of Republicans rate the ethics and honesty of journalists highly, while nearly half – 48 percent of Democrats – give them high marks.
